Transaction 12d77224693052532ea93a107d4e145ee80598f5002b3428d41efd65e58ef98b
1 Input
1 Output
-
12d77224693052532ea93a107d4e145ee80598f5002b3428d41efd65e58ef98b:0
- value
- 3073059
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fe23ad749cbc244e6bcb5586176d30ff9136a10 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13uaxfz1Ed34cpMFHLcHZTnumYBK8KCqp4